    Not being a coffee drinker, I love this place for its pastries and savory baked goods. This is a self serve restaurant where you pick whatever food items you want from display cases and take them up to the counter where they wrap them up or heat them up as appropriate. I got the hash brown bread which has all sorts of goodies in it, including ham and cheese, topped with ketchup. For me, it's an absolute delicacy. I know there are those out there who do not like ketchup, but I love it. Everything is ordered pretty quickly. They have a wide selection of coffee and similar drinks and a large seating area outside. But they don't have outside. Is anything to keep you cool during hot summer months. This is not a major ding against the place, but it would be nice if they did as we had a group event that met out there this morning and it was in the upper 90s and pretty warm.

    A friend recommended I come here and I'm so happy I listened. This is such a fabulous cafe, reminds me of living abroad. The pastries are self serve and display the calorie count of each. The calories are very reasonable for how delicious they are. I recommend the savory pastries with meat, they'll heat it up for you. After choosing a tray of pastries, you can purchase coffee/drink at reasonable prices. Under $6 for a large latte. Lots of indoor and outdoor seating. Heating lamps on the patio. Service is satisfactory, staff is friendly and helpful if you have questions. Download their app for a complimentary pastry.

    I visited the North Scottsdale Paris Baguette location just now, and while the pastries themselves are good, the customer service and food handling were extremely disappointing. When I got to the register, the employee began counting my pastries by touching them directly. Although he was wearing gloves, he had just used those same gloves to handle the register, touchscreen, and the previous customer's payment. He did not change gloves. I politely asked for new items since my food had been touched, and instead of understanding the concern, the employee questioned why I would want new pastries. The situation escalated unnecessarily from there. He became visibly irritated, insisted I hand items back, threw away the tongs in frustration, and then discarded the pastries by hand anyway. At checkout, my items were left unwrapped on a tray. When I asked for them to be packaged using tongs, I was told the tongs had already been thrown away. I was also told, "It doesn't kill you, it makes you stronger," which is an unacceptable response when a customer raises a valid food-safety concern. I want to be clear: this wasn't about being difficult. I simply did not want my food handled with gloves that had touched money, screens, and surfaces used by many customers. Wearing gloves does not equal clean if they aren't changed. I'm giving two stars only because the food itself is good. However, the lack of professionalism, poor food-handling practices, and dismissive attitude made this one of the worst customer service experiences I've had here.

    This place is almost overwhelming there are so many pastries. You grab a bag or tray and your own tongs and just fill them up before paying at the end. I didn't even know where to start. I opted for my favorite, a ham and cheese croissant and mini sweet cheese pastries for later. I also got a coffee. The coffee was very good and I appreciated they did not mess up the proper cappuccino ratio just to fill the cup. The coffee is Lavazza which is always solid. The ham and cheese croissant was warm and flaky, my biggest criticism is I could not taste the ham at all and dare I say a little TOO cheesy. The smaller cheese pastry was perfect and not too sweet.     Paris baguette has my favorite sweets, their cakes and pastries are sweet, but light. I think Asian bakeries tend to have the lighter cake compared to the traditional American cakes and cream that are more dense. The Paris Baguette tiramisu cake is moist, cream is decadent and the chocolate crunchies on top balance it all out. It's our favorite cake but they have lots of different types such as NY Stile cheesecake, soufflé, cream cakes, berry yogurt cake, crepe cakes, and cappuccino cake. We also love their iced milk coffee. Super strong, but also sweet, smooth and bold. This bakery isn't cheap though, but you get what you pay for. The quality and consistency is worth it though
